In article [ref] (at Mon, 1 Sep 2003 03:11:58 +0300 (EEST)), Ville Nuorvala [off-list ref] says:
unless (link-local) protocols like DHCPv6 or MLD are run over the virtual link formed by IPv6 tunnels, the net_devices representing the tunnels don't necessarily need to have an IPv6 address configured specifically to them.
Wrong. All interfaces have a link-local address. (RFC2462) --yoshfuji
